Fochville police officers promoted to sergeant
Four police members at the Fochville SAPS have been promoted from constable to sergeant. Station commander Lieutenant-Colonel Levy Molepo and the station management welcomed the newly appointed sergeants and outlined their added responsibilities.
Several police members in Fochville were promoted recently.
According to Constable Thando Setheiso, the Fochville SAPS social crime prevention co-ordinator, members were all promoted from the rank of Constable to Sergeant.
These new sergeants are Sergeant Mokgosinyane, Sergeant Swartz, Sergeant Makgene, and Sergeant Ngamole.
The Fochville station commander, Lieutenant-Colonel Levy Molepo, together with the station management of Fochville SAPS, welcomed newly appointed members.
Molepo also shared the new sergeants added responsibilities with them.
